Care Requirements of the Sealyham Terrier Horgi Mix

Like all dogs, the Sealyham Terrier Horgi mix requires proper care and attention to ensure their health and well-being. They require a balanced diet that is appropriate for their size and activity level. Regular exercise is also important to keep them happy and healthy.

Because of their fluffy coat, the Sealyham Terrier Horgi mix requires regular grooming to prevent matting and tangles. They should be brushed at least once a week and bathed as needed. Their nails should also be trimmed regularly to prevent them from becoming too long and causing discomfort.

In addition to physical care, the Sealyham Terrier Horgi mix also requires mental stimulation to prevent boredom and keep them engaged. Interactive toys, puzzle games, and training exercises are all great ways to keep them mentally sharp and entertained.
